激情久久久_欧美视频区_成人av免费_不卡视频一二三区_欧美精品在欧美一区二区少妇_欧美一区二区三区的

服務器之家:專注于服務器技術及軟件下載分享
分類導航

Mysql|Sql Server|Oracle|Redis|MongoDB|PostgreSQL|Sqlite|DB2|mariadb|Access|數據庫技術|

香港云服务器
服務器之家 - 數據庫 - Mysql - MySQL使用正則表達式進行查詢操作經典實例總結

MySQL使用正則表達式進行查詢操作經典實例總結

2019-07-08 11:34程志偉 Mysql

這篇文章主要介紹了MySQL使用正則表達式進行查詢操作,結合實例形式總結分析了各種常見匹配模式的查詢操作實現技巧,具有一定參考借鑒價值,需要的朋友可以參考下

本文實例總結了MySQL使用正則表達式進行查詢操作。分享給大家供大家參考,具體如下:

字符“^”匹配特定字符

1SELECT * FROM fruits WHERE f_name REGEXP '^b';

字符'$‘特定字符結尾

1SELECT * FROM fruits WHERE f_name REGEXP 'y$';

字符“.”代替字符串中的任意一個字符

1SELECT * FROM fruits WHERE f_name REGEXP 'a.g';

星號“*”匹配前面的字符任意多次,包括0次。加號“+”匹配前面的字符至少一次

1SELECT * FROM fruits WHERE f_name REGEXP '^ba*';
2SELECT * FROM fruits WHERE f_name REGEXP '^ba+';

匹配指定字符串

1SELECT * FROM fruits WHERE f_name REGEXP 'on';
2SELECT * FROM fruits WHERE f_name REGEXP 'on|ap';

匹配指定字符串中的任意一個

1SELECT * FROM fruits WHERE f_name REGEXP '[ot]';
2SELECT * FROM fruits WHERE s_id REGEXP '[456]';

“[^字符集合]”匹配不在指定集合中的任何字符

1SELECT * FROM fruits WHERE f_id REGEXP '[^a-e1-2]';
2SELECT * FROM fruits WHERE f_name REGEXP 'x{2,}';
3SELECT * FROM fruits WHERE f_name REGEXP 'ba{1,3}';

【例.68】在fruits表中,查詢f_name字段以字母‘b'開頭的記錄

1SELECT * FROM fruits WHERE f_name REGEXP '^b';

【例.69】在fruits表中,查詢f_name字段以“be”開頭的記錄

1SELECT * FROM fruits WHERE f_name REGEXP '^be';

【例.70】在fruits表中,查詢f_name字段以字母‘t'結尾的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'y$';

【例.71】在fruits表中,查詢f_name字段以字符串“rry”結尾的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'rry$';

【例.72】在fruits表中,查詢f_name字段值包含字母‘a'與‘g'且兩個字母之間只有一個字母的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'a.g';

【例.73】在fruits表中,查詢f_name字段值以字母‘b'開頭,且‘b'后面出現字母‘a'的記錄

1SELECT * FROM fruits WHERE f_name REGEXP '^ba*';

【例.74】在fruits表中,查詢f_name字段值以字母‘b'開頭,且‘b'后面出現字母‘a'至少一次的記錄

1SELECT * FROM fruits WHERE f_name REGEXP '^ba+';

【例.75】在fruits表中,查詢f_name字段值包含字符串“on”的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'on';

【例.76】在fruits表中,查詢f_name字段值包含字符串“on”或者“ap”的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'on|ap';

【例.77】在fruits表中,使用LIKE運算符查詢f_name字段值為“on”的記錄

1SELECT * FROM fruits WHERE f_name LIKE 'on';

【例.78】在fruits表中,查找f_name字段中包含字母o或者t的記錄

1SELECT * FROM fruits WHERE f_name REGEXP '[ot]';

【例.79】在fruits表,查詢s_id字段中數值中包含4、5或者6的記錄

1SELECT * FROM fruits WHERE s_id REGEXP '[456]';

【例.80】在fruits表中,查詢f_id字段包含字母a到e和數字1到2以外的字符的記錄

1SELECT * FROM fruits WHERE f_id REGEXP '[^a-e1-2]';

【例.81】在fruits表中,查詢f_name字段值出現字符串‘x'至少2次的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'x{2,}';

【例.82】在fruits表中,查詢f_name字段值出現字符串“ba”最少1次,最多3次的記錄

1SELECT * FROM fruits WHERE f_name REGEXP 'ba{1,3}';

希望本文所述對大家MySQL數據庫計有所幫助。

延伸 · 閱讀

精彩推薦
607
主站蜘蛛池模板: 日本韩国欧美一级片 | 99国产精成人午夜视频一区二区 | 麻豆蜜桃在线观看 | 99成人在线 | 2021国产精品视频 | 久久久久久久久亚洲精品 | 亚洲精品一区二区三区在线看 | 日本网站在线播放 | 成人免费网站在线观看 | 91精品福利视频 | 毛片在线免费播放 | 综合网天天色 | 久久精品电影网 | 成人在线免费观看网址 | 成年人性视频 | 国产一级91 | 欧美视频在线观看一区 | 日本一区二区精品 | 成人黄色小视频网站 | 欧美四级在线观看 | 国产精品久久久久av | 精品亚洲综合 | 一本色道久久综合亚洲精品小说 | 欧美一级淫片免费播放口 | 欧美日韩在线影院 | 二区视频 | 国产99久久久久久免费看农村 | 成人免费视频 | 国产精品久久久久久久久久10秀 | 国产精品久久久久久久久久10秀 | 黄色网络免费看 | 亚洲精品午夜国产va久久成人 | 美女羞羞视频网站 | 91久久久久久久久久久久久久 | 91 免费视频 | v11av在线视频成人 | 一本色道久久综合狠狠躁篇适合什么人看 | 精品久久久久久亚洲精品 | 久久精品免费国产 | 国产伦久视频免费观看视频 | 日本精品中文字幕 |